South Carolina has three of the most mosquito-infested cities in 2025, Orkin says. Andre Penner AP If you’ve walked around outside in South Carolina in recent days, you’ve likely run into a few mosquitoes. The annoying insect is one of the scourges of the South — a cause of irritating, itchy bites and a potential carrier of diseases. The pesky critters thrive in warm, damp environments, which is why they’re so prevalent across the South each summer.

...The Flood Warning is extended for the following river andlocation in Indiana... White River at Newberry. ...The Flood Warning continues for the following river and locationsin Indiana... White River at Edwardsport, Petersburg, Hazleton, and Elliston. .As of Wednesday evening minor flooding continues on the White Riverfrom Elliston southward, which will last as late as this weekend. The crest is between Edwardsport and Hazleton. Flooding ended onthe East Fork White River this afternoon.
